Output 66e62722feb5ee361fd23679cccdbc2e24744b3c9587a6b358d1f7314b18017a:0

value
202898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e019fd77c2de72ec8fa0813110a77c5c40ae9516 OP_EQUAL
address
3N7xRLZspCq9hVKYY21BBW3zboFJkAyCZx
transaction
66e62722feb5ee361fd23679cccdbc2e24744b3c9587a6b358d1f7314b18017a
confirmations
202396
spent
true